HVAC repair costs vary a lot depending on what’s actually broken. A blown capacitor is usually a $150–$400 fix. A failed compressor can run $1,500–$2,500 or more. A refrigerant leak costs somewhere in between, once you add recovery, repair, and recharge. The part alone rarely tells the whole story. Labor and diagnostic time matter just as much.


- Capacitor failures are the cheapest and most common fix on this list — usually $150–$400 for parts and labor combined.
- Compressor problems are the most expensive single-component repair, and on an older system often make replacement the smarter call.
- Refrigerant leaks aren’t a DIY repair — a licensed tech handles that one, and I get into why below.

What’s Actually Driving Your HVAC Repair Cost
Most homeowners hear about a broken air conditioner and brace for the cost of a full replacement. After 19 years working aircraft maintenance in the U.S. Air Force before I moved into equipment repair, I’ve found most repairs aren’t nearly that bad. Three parts cause most service calls, and the price gap between them is huge. A run capacitor is a small metal can, about the size of a soda can. When it fails, the outdoor unit hums but the fan won’t spin. A refrigerant leak costs more to track down and repair. A compressor is the heart of the system, and when it fails, the bill can get close to the cost of a whole new unit. A cheap part ignored becomes an expensive one fast — that lesson holds true no matter what system you’re working on.
The assumption I run into constantly is that any repair call means the unit is dying. It doesn’t work that way. I’ve swapped $28 capacitors on 15-year-old units that kept running fine for another five years after that. The compressor and the capacitor fail for completely different reasons. Only one of them usually means the unit is actually on its way out.
The wrong move I see most: a breaker keeps tripping, and someone just keeps resetting it and hoping it holds. That’s usually a failing capacitor, or a compressor pulling more current than it should. Forcing the breaker back on every time adds more strain to a part that’s already struggling. Keep doing that and you can cook a compressor that might have been saveable. If a breaker trips more than once on the same unit, stop resetting it and get it diagnosed. How Much Does It Cost to Replace an HVAC Capacitor?
A run or start capacitor is the most common part I replace on a home HVAC system. Parts alone run $10–$30. Once you add a service call and labor, expect around $150–$400 total. The tell is usually a humming outdoor unit that won’t spin the fan, or a compressor that clicks and tries to start but won’t catch. If your system worked fine yesterday and won’t turn on today, check the capacitor before you assume anything worse.
You can test a capacitor with a multimeter set to capacitance, if you know what you’re doing. But I wouldn’t recommend it as a first DIY project — these parts hold a charge even with the power off, and that catches people off guard the first time. A bulging or leaking capacitor is a dead giveaway even without a meter. If the metal can looks swollen or has fluid on top, it’s done.

What Does It Cost to Fix a Refrigerant Leak?
A refrigerant leak repair usually runs $600–$1,200 once you add leak detection, the repair itself, and recharging the system. It can cost more if the leak is in a hard-to-reach spot like the evaporator coil. This is the one job on this list you genuinely can’t do yourself. Refrigerant handling requires EPA Section 608 certification, and buying refrigerant without it isn’t legal. If a tech tells you your system just needs “a top-off” without finding and fixing the actual leak, you’re gonna be paying for that same refrigerant again in a year.
What Does Compressor Repair or Replacement Cost?
When a compressor fails, the repair conversation changes fast. Replacing a compressor alone typically runs $1,500–$2,500 in parts and labor, before factoring in refrigerant recovery and recharge if the sealed system had to be opened. On an older unit, a lot of techs — myself included — will tell you straight up that putting that kind of money into a compressor on a 12-plus-year-old system usually isn’t worth it. You’re better off pricing a full replacement and comparing the two numbers side by side.

When a compressor is on its way out, you’ll usually hear it before you see any other symptom. Listen for a loud clunking or grinding on startup. Or a hard start, where the unit hums for a few seconds before it kicks in — or doesn’t kick in at all.
I’ve also seen compressors get blamed for problems they didn’t cause. A dirty condenser coil can make the compressor work harder. A low refrigerant charge from a slow leak can too. So can a bad start capacitor that won’t let the compressor turn over. All three get misdiagnosed as compressor failure more than people realize. Before anyone quotes you a compressor replacement, make sure they’ve actually confirmed it’s the compressor, and not one of these cheaper causes wearing a compressor’s symptoms. If the compressor really is toast and the unit’s still under 10 years old, some manufacturers cover the compressor itself under a parts warranty, even after the original install warranty expires. It’s worth a call before you pay for the part twice — you don’t gotta pay for it twice if a warranty’s still active. Labor is still on you either way, and that alone can run several hundred dollars depending on how tight the space is to work in.
How Do I Know If It’s the Capacitor or the Compressor?
Start with what the outdoor unit is actually doing. If it’s quiet except for a faint hum, and the fan isn’t spinning at all, that’s classic capacitor territory. With the power off, a gentle push on the fan blade with a stick will sometimes catch and spin it up — that basically confirms it. If the unit clicks, tries to start, and shuts back off repeatedly, or you’re hearing grinding or knocking, that points toward the compressor instead. No sound at all, and the breaker’s fine? Check the thermostat and the disconnect switch before you assume either part is bad. I’ve made that mistake myself more than once. Never open the electrical panel or the sealed refrigerant system without cutting power first and confirming the capacitor’s discharged. Capacitors can hold a dangerous charge even after the unit’s unplugged. If you’re not confident doing that safely, this is a job for a licensed tech.

How to Avoid Another Big AC Repair Bill
The single best thing you can do to avoid another expensive repair is keep the outdoor coil clean and the airflow around it clear. A dirty coil makes the compressor work harder every cycle, and that’s exactly the kind of stress that kills capacitors and shortens compressor life. I’d rinse the outdoor coil with a garden hose twice a year and keep at least two feet of clearance around the unit. It’s a five-minute job that can genuinely buy you a few extra years. Is it normal for an AC repair quote to grow once work starts?
Sometimes, yes. A quote for “compressor replacement” can grow once a tech gets in there and finds the coil’s also dirty, or the refrigerant lines have corrosion. I always tell people to ask for the diagnostic breakdown before agreeing to anything, so you know exactly what you’re paying for and why.
Can I replace an HVAC capacitor myself?
If you’re comfortable working around stored electrical charge and know how to discharge a capacitor safely first, yes. Otherwise, no — not worth the risk.
How long does a typical HVAC repair take?
A capacitor swap is usually 30–45 minutes once a tech’s on site. Compressor or refrigerant work takes longer — budget half a day, sometimes more if refrigerant recovery is involved.
Does homeowners insurance cover HVAC repair?
Generally no, unless the failure was caused by a covered event like storm damage or a power surge. Normal wear and tear — which is most of what fails — isn’t covered.
Should I repair or replace an old HVAC system?
I use a rough rule: if the unit’s over 12 years old and the repair quote is more than a third of what a new system would cost, I’d lean toward replacement. Under that, repair almost always makes more sense.
Most HVAC repair bills come down to one of these three things, and the cost gap between them is the whole reason getting an accurate diagnosis matters. Don’t let anyone quote you a compressor replacement before they’ve actually ruled out the cheaper stuff first.
